The single highest-leverage workflow on a service manager's desk in 2026 is the AI-built technician ride-along scorecard. Pre-Rilla, the service manager rode along with a tech for two days, watched eight closes, and gave feedback. Throughput: 2-3 in-person ride-alongs per manager per day. Across a 12-tech team, each tech got coached every 4-6 weeks โ€” annual review cadence dressed up as ride-along discipline. The numbers stayed flat because the coaching cadence could not catch the behavior before it embedded. Rilla broke the throughput ceiling. 30-40 virtual ride-alongs per manager per day on lapel-mic transcripts, scored by AI against the five highest-impact coaching moments, surfaced as a one-page card per tech per day. The service manager reviews 30-40 cards in the time it took to do two in-person ride-alongs before โ€” 10-20x coverage density at $200-$400 per seat per month. This lesson is the architecture of that workflow: the five coaching moments the AI flags, the RGA scoring rubric the manager runs, the daily 15-minute huddle that produces the 18% close-rate lift, the comp redesign that ships at rollout, and the kill rules that surface a Rilla pilot in trouble inside 60 days. The service manager builds this workflow once. The shop runs it for the next decade.

Why the Ride-Along Scorecard Is the Service Manager's Leverage Point

A service manager owns three numbers that move the P&L: technician close rate on service-to-replace pivots, MPR (membership penetration rate), and recall percentage. All three move through the same lever โ€” what happens in the homeowner's kitchen, basement, or attic during the 45-to-90 minute service call. Pre-Rilla, the manager had no observable record of that conversation. The tech recounted it; the homeowner remembered it differently; the close didn't happen; nobody could reconstruct why. Coaching ran on stories, not data.

Rilla converts every service call into a coachable data point. The tech wears a lapel mic on every appointment (not just replacement closes โ€” every call, including diagnostic, repair, maintenance, and warranty). Rilla transcribes the conversation, scores against the five highest-impact moments (intro, system condition explanation, repair-vs-replace pivot, options presentation, financing pivot), aggregates into the RGA (ride-along grade) for that call, and surfaces a coaching card to the service manager by the end of the day. The manager opens 30-40 cards in the morning, picks the bottom-quartile moments to coach, and runs a 15-minute morning huddle with affected techs.

The math: at $620 baseline average ticket ร— 6 calls per tech per day ร— 12 techs ร— 250 days = $5.6M annual service revenue per shop on the service-call side. An 18% close-rate lift on repair-vs-replace pivots โ€” Rilla's documented median across home-services deployments โ€” drives $400K-$800K of incremental replacement revenue annually. MPR lift from a 22% baseline to 38-45% on the same call base adds another $180K-$320K in annual recurring membership revenue. Recall percentage drops as coaching surfaces the diagnostic shortcuts that produced the recall in the first place. Rilla's seat cost across 12 techs at $300/seat/month is $43K annually. Payback measured in weeks.

The Five Coaching Moments the AI Flags Per Ride

Rilla's scoring rubric flags five specific moments on every service call. The five are not arbitrary โ€” they are the five moments where the data shows the close-rate, MPR, and recall numbers actually move. The manager coaches these five; the rest of the conversation is context.

Moment One โ€” Intro and Discovery in the First 90 Seconds

The tech's first 90 seconds at the door determines whether the homeowner is open or guarded for the next 60 minutes. Rilla scores: did the tech use the homeowner's name within the first 30 seconds; did they reference the specific issue from the dispatch notes (not a generic "what brings me out today" opener that primes the homeowner to talk price); did they ask permission to enter the equipment area; did they acknowledge any pet, child, or schedule constraint the homeowner mentioned; did they explain what the diagnostic process will look like and how long it will take. The intro moment scores 0-20 on the RGA composite, weighted 15%. Techs who score 15+ on intro consistently close repair-vs-replace at 8-12 points higher than techs who score 8-10.

Moment Two โ€” System Condition Explanation

The most consequential moment of the diagnostic call. The tech finds what's wrong; how they explain it to the homeowner determines whether the conversation becomes a repair-only transaction or a repair-vs-replace pivot. Rilla scores: did the tech use the homeowner's language (not "the secondary heat exchanger has hairline fractures," but "the part of the furnace that exchanges heat from the burner to your air has cracks you can see"); did they show photos from the tablet (AI-tagged where applicable); did they tie the condition to a homeowner outcome (safety, comfort, monthly utility bill, recurring repair cost); did they avoid the dead-end "you need a new system" close-too-early move that triggers homeowner defensiveness. System condition scores 0-25, weighted 25%. The single highest-impact moment on the RGA.

Moment Three โ€” Repair-vs-Replace Pivot

The pivot is where the close lives on aged equipment. Rilla scores: did the tech present the equipment age + repair cost + future-failure-probability math (the AI surfaces this on the tablet from the equipment record); did they present the partial-replace mid-tier option (often a heat exchanger swap, a coil replacement, a panel upgrade vs. a full system); did they avoid pushing the close too early before the homeowner has internalized the diagnosis; did they invite the homeowner's questions before presenting options. Pivot scores 0-20, weighted 20%. Techs who consistently score 15+ on the pivot lift replace-attach rate from a 22% baseline to 38-45% on systems older than 12 years.

Moment Four โ€” Options Presentation

The good/better/best three-option presentation logic the Comfort Advisor uses on the kitchen-table close lives in compressed form on the service call. Rilla scores: did the tech present three options (repair-only / partial-replace / full-replace); did they distinguish the value proposition of each (efficiency delta, comfort delta, warranty delta, future-failure delta); did they avoid drowning the homeowner in technical specs; did they let the homeowner self-select toward the mid-tier rather than push them. Options scores 0-15, weighted 15%. Mid-tier dominance on the service-call presentation runs 48-55% โ€” slightly lower than the Comfort Advisor's kitchen-table close, but the same cognitive anchoring mechanism.

Moment Five โ€” Financing Pivot

The financing conversation re-anchors the homeowner from the sticker price to the monthly payment. Rilla scores: did the tech mention financing before presenting the sticker (anchoring to payment, not price); did they reference the soft-pull tier (Wisetack for fast service-trade and entry-level replacement, GreenSky for high-ticket replacement, Synchrony for branded revolving lines on multi-system customers); did they handle the spouse-decision-rights conversation if it surfaced; did they hand off to a Comfort Advisor cleanly if the deal sized up beyond the tech's seat. Financing scores 0-20, weighted 25%. The single most under-coached moment in shops without Rilla โ€” techs default to silence on financing because it feels like overstepping; the data shows financing-mentioned calls close at 22-30 points higher.

The RGA Scoring Rubric and How Managers Read It

The RGA (ride-along grade) aggregates the five moments into a single 0-100 score per call. The weighting reflects close-rate impact: intro 15%, system condition 25%, pivot 20%, options 15%, financing 25%. The score is not a grade for grading's sake; it is the leading indicator. Techs at sustained RGA 75+ close repair-vs-replace at 38-45% on aged equipment (systems over 12 years). Techs at sustained RGA 55-65 close at 18-25% โ€” half the rate, on the same call base.

Reading the rubric in practice is a 90-second skim per card. The manager opens the card; sees the RGA number; sees the per-moment scores; sees the AI's two-line callout on the lowest-scoring moment ("system condition explanation: tech used 'secondary heat exchanger' three times without translation; homeowner asked twice what that meant"); and decides whether to coach today or queue for the weekly cohort review. The bottom-quartile moments per tech per week become the coaching agenda. The discipline is moments-coached, not cards-reviewed โ€” 30-40 cards reviewed but 3-5 coaching conversations per day is the cadence that produces the 18% lift.

Cohort tracking is the second-order discipline. Plot every tech's weekly RGA against close rate; the slope tells the manager which techs are coaching-responsive (RGA moves and close rate follows) and which are not (RGA moves but close rate doesn't move, suggesting the tech is performing the coached behaviors mechanically without internalizing them, or the coaching is targeting the wrong moments for that tech's blind spots). For new hires, RGA is the 30/60/90 onboarding ramp: target RGA 50+ at day 30, 65+ at day 60, 75+ at day 90. Techs who don't hit day-90 target are not destined for the close-heavy service seat; the data is honest about that within 3 months instead of 12.

The Daily 15-Minute Morning Huddle That Produces the Lift

Rilla without the daily huddle is a recording. The huddle is the mechanism that converts AI scoring into behavior change. The shops that get the 18% lift run it five mornings a week at 6:45-7:00 a.m. before techs roll. The shops that batch coaching to Friday afternoons get 8-10% lift โ€” about half โ€” because the feedback decay between observation and coaching damages the rep's ability to internalize the moment.

The huddle structure is tight. Two minutes per tech maximum; rotate which tech leads the recap. The manager opens with the previous day's bottom-quartile moment for one tech: "Marco, your 2 p.m. call in Bel Air โ€” system condition explanation scored 8. The homeowner asked twice what 'heat exchanger' meant. Today, when you find a heat exchanger issue, try 'the part of the furnace that transfers heat from the burner to your air' and watch what happens." Tech acknowledges; manager moves to the next. No defensiveness, no grades-on-the-fridge dynamic, no public shaming โ€” the framing is "AI helps you see what you couldn't see," not "AI is watching you."

Compliance below 80% on the huddle kills the lift. The mechanism is feedback-loop compression: yesterday's call observed, this morning's specific moment coached, today's reps internalize the fix. Skip the huddle, the loop breaks. One in five days broken means the bad patterns embed during the broken-loop days and leak into closed-loop days. Documented at deploying shops: huddle compliance under 80% maps to a lift of 8-10% instead of 18%. The huddle is not optional. The manager's calendar protects it.

Comp Redesign That Ships at Rollout

The most common Rilla rollout failure is not the tool. It is the comp plan that wasn't redesigned. Pre-Rilla tech comp is typically a flat hourly wage plus a percentage of sold revenue or a SPIF on memberships. The tech accepts being recorded because they have to, but they see more work (recording every call, accepting AI scoring, doing morning huddles) for the same pay. Within 60-90 days, the best techs (most marketable) leave for shops paying volume comp at a less coached environment.

The comp redesign solves this by paying for behavior change before revenue lift shows. The structure: base preserved; variable redesigned to include an RGA bonus tier ($300-$500/month at sustained 75+ RGA, $200/month at sustained 70-75 RGA); a financing-mentioned bonus ($25 per closed ticket where financing was presented and the soft-pull happened); an MPR-attach bonus tier (graduated $50-$200 per closed ticket with membership attached); and a recall reduction bonus (quarterly $500 if the tech's personal recall rate stays under 2%). Total tech pay at full Rilla performance lands +12-18% above pre-Rilla baseline. The economics work because the close-rate lift, MPR lift, and recall reduction produce 3-5x the comp delta in incremental shop margin.

The comp tweak ships at rollout, not after the lift shows. Without it, the tech floor sees more work for same pay and revolts within 60 days. With it, the tech floor sees their personal RGA climbing and their paycheck climbing in lockstep โ€” and the rollout sticks. The conversation that frames the comp redesign is critical: "We are paying you more to do the work the AI helps you do better. The AI is not replacing you; it is making you the highest-paid tech in this market."

Kill Rules and Pilot Discipline at 30, 60, 90 Days

A Rilla pilot in trouble surfaces inside 60 days. The service manager who runs the pilot writes kill rules upfront โ€” the conditions under which the pilot pauses, gets restructured, or rolls back. Without kill rules, a struggling pilot drags for two quarters before anyone has the data to make a clean decision.

Kill rule one: huddle compliance below 80% for two consecutive weeks. Mechanism check โ€” is the manager's calendar blocking the huddle, is the team's stand-up cadence overlapping, is the tech floor pushing back on the time. Fix the mechanism within seven days or pause the pilot for a comp-and-cadence reset.

Kill rule two: RGA team median below 60 at day 45. The tool is producing scores; the techs are not improving. The likely culprits: the coaching framing is feeling punitive (frame check), the comp redesign hasn't shipped (comp check), or the targeted moments are mismatched to the team's actual blind spots (rubric check). Fix one in 14 days or pause and rebuild.

Kill rule three: more than one tech departure during the pilot window attributable to Rilla. Talent loss kills the ROI. Exit interviews surface the cause: comp, framing, recording anxiety, manager dynamic. Address before the next departure.

Kill rule four: close rate decline weeks 4-8. This is the Rilla-induced overcoaching paralysis โ€” techs start performing the coached behaviors mechanically and lose the natural flow that made them good in the first place. The fix is coaching de-intensification (one moment per tech per week, not three), restoring the autonomy that the AI scoring inadvertently undermined.

The day-90 success picture: team RGA median 70+, close rate per tech up 12-18%, MPR up 8-15 points, recall percentage trending toward 2%, no tech departures attributable to the rollout, huddle compliance 90%+. Hit four of five and the pilot graduates to permanent operation. Miss two of five and the pilot restructures.

What the Service Manager Still Owns When AI Scores Every Ride

The service manager's reflex when Rilla lands is the same reflex the CSR and the dispatcher and the advisor have โ€” "the AI is replacing me." The honest answer is the role evolves into the highest-leverage version of itself. The AI does the apprentice work of observing and scoring 30-40 calls per day. The manager does the journeyman work of coaching the human moments AI surfaces.

Five categories of work stay permanently with the service manager. The coaching conversation itself โ€” Rilla flags the moment; only the human delivers the coaching with calibration to the tech's mood, history, and reception bandwidth. The cohort analysis judgment โ€” the data shows coaching-responsive vs. non-responsive; the manager decides which techs get more coaching, which get different coaching, which get a PIP, which get a path off the close-heavy seat. The comp-plan-vs-RGA alignment check โ€” the data surfaces the mismatch; the manager negotiates the comp redesign with the owner. The cross-tech pattern recognition โ€” the AI scores per-tech; the manager sees the team-wide pattern (everyone is weak on financing pivot in August, suggesting a script issue not a tech issue). The protect-the-tech-from-the-AI judgment โ€” when a tech has a personally hard call (sick family member, divorce, the customer was abusive), the manager pulls that call from the scorecard before it depresses the RGA unfairly.

The evolved 2026 service manager runs a 12-tech team with daily ride-along coverage, sustained team RGA 70+, technician close rate at 38-45% on aged-equipment service calls, MPR at 38-45%, recall percentage under 2.5%, and zero tech departures attributable to the AI rollout. The manager's calendar is freed from in-person ride-along days (3 days of windshield time per week pre-Rilla) and reallocated to coaching conversations, cohort analysis, and the owner's Friday recap. The role is more leveraged, not less.
